Estimating social costs of accidents at work and occupational diseases.

Project manager: Jan Rzepecki Ph.D.

Project summary:

An analysis of methods used to calculate the social costs of work accidents and occupational diseases was carried out. On this basis, a method of calculating the social costs of accidents at work and occupational diseases, together with the relevant forms was developed. Further on the constructed method was verified on a trial basis in 5 companies.
Pilot implementation of method and tools was conducted in 22 companies belonging to different activities. Data were collected from 150 accidents and 30 occupational diseases. Then costs of accidents at work and occupational diseases in Poland in the years 2010-2012 were estimated, including accident costs incurred by the Social Insurance Institution and the National Health Fund. Guidelines and tools to calculate the social cost of accidents at work were designed and an electronic version of the tool, in the form of a spreadsheet, to calculate the social costs of work accidents were prepared and placed on the website CIOP-PIB.
